CVE-2021-24496

Public Exploit
Community Event < 1.4.8 - Reflected Cross-Site Scripting (XSS)

Description

The Community Events WordPress plugin before 1.4.8 does not sanitise, validate or escape its importrowscount and successimportcount GET parameters before outputting them back in an admin page, leading to a reflected Cross-Site Scripting issue which will be executed in the context of a logged in administrator
